@Generated("by gapic-generator-java")
Package com.google.cloud.vpcaccess.v1
A client to Serverless VPC Access API
The interfaces provided are listed below, along with usage samples.
======================= VpcAccessServiceClient =======================
Service Description: Serverless VPC Access API allows users to create and manage connectors for App Engine, Cloud Functions and Cloud Run to have internal connections to Virtual Private Cloud networks.
Sample for VpcAccessServiceClient:
// This snippet has been automatically generated and should be regarded as a code template only.
// It will require modifications to work:
// - It may require correct/in-range values for request initialization.
// - It may require specifying regional endpoints when creating the service client as shown in
// https://cloud.google.com/java/docs/setup#configure_endpoints_for_the_client_library
try (VpcAccessServiceClient vpcAccessServiceClient = VpcAccessServiceClient.create()) {
ConnectorName name = ConnectorName.of("[PROJECT]", "[LOCATION]", "[CONNECTOR]");
Connector response = vpcAccessServiceClient.getConnector(name);
}
-
Interface Summary Interface Description Connector.SubnetOrBuilder ConnectorOrBuilder CreateConnectorRequestOrBuilder DeleteConnectorRequestOrBuilder GetConnectorRequestOrBuilder ListConnectorsRequestOrBuilder ListConnectorsResponseOrBuilder OperationMetadataOrBuilder VpcAccessServiceGrpc.AsyncService Serverless VPC Access API allows users to create and manage connectors for App Engine, Cloud Functions and Cloud Run to have internal connections to Virtual Private Cloud networks. -
Class Summary Class Description Connector Definition of a Serverless VPC Access connector.Connector.Builder Definition of a Serverless VPC Access connector.Connector.Subnet The subnet in which to house the connectorConnector.Subnet.Builder The subnet in which to house the connectorConnectorName ConnectorName.Builder Builder for projects/{project}/locations/{location}/connectors/{connector}.CreateConnectorRequest Request for creating a Serverless VPC Access connector.CreateConnectorRequest.Builder Request for creating a Serverless VPC Access connector.DeleteConnectorRequest Request for deleting a Serverless VPC Access connector.DeleteConnectorRequest.Builder Request for deleting a Serverless VPC Access connector.GetConnectorRequest Request for getting a Serverless VPC Access connector.GetConnectorRequest.Builder Request for getting a Serverless VPC Access connector.ListConnectorsRequest Request for listing Serverless VPC Access connectors in a location.ListConnectorsRequest.Builder Request for listing Serverless VPC Access connectors in a location.ListConnectorsResponse Response for listing Serverless VPC Access connectors.ListConnectorsResponse.Builder Response for listing Serverless VPC Access connectors.LocationName LocationName.Builder Builder for projects/{project}/locations/{location}.OperationMetadata Metadata for google.longrunning.Operation.OperationMetadata.Builder Metadata for google.longrunning.Operation.VpcAccessProto VpcAccessServiceClient Service Description: Serverless VPC Access API allows users to create and manage connectors for App Engine, Cloud Functions and Cloud Run to have internal connections to Virtual Private Cloud networks.VpcAccessServiceClient.ListConnectorsFixedSizeCollection VpcAccessServiceClient.ListConnectorsPage VpcAccessServiceClient.ListConnectorsPagedResponse VpcAccessServiceClient.ListLocationsFixedSizeCollection VpcAccessServiceClient.ListLocationsPage VpcAccessServiceClient.ListLocationsPagedResponse VpcAccessServiceGrpc Serverless VPC Access API allows users to create and manage connectors for App Engine, Cloud Functions and Cloud Run to have internal connections to Virtual Private Cloud networks.VpcAccessServiceGrpc.VpcAccessServiceBlockingStub A stub to allow clients to do synchronous rpc calls to service VpcAccessService.VpcAccessServiceGrpc.VpcAccessServiceFutureStub A stub to allow clients to do ListenableFuture-style rpc calls to service VpcAccessService.VpcAccessServiceGrpc.VpcAccessServiceImplBase Base class for the server implementation of the service VpcAccessService.VpcAccessServiceGrpc.VpcAccessServiceStub A stub to allow clients to do asynchronous rpc calls to service VpcAccessService.VpcAccessServiceSettings Settings class to configure an instance ofVpcAccessServiceClient
.VpcAccessServiceSettings.Builder Builder for VpcAccessServiceSettings. -
Enum Summary Enum Description Connector.State State of a connector.